In no mans sky, managing your settlement involves making critical decisions in response to various citizen requests, disputes, new arrivals, and policy proposals. Understanding the consequences of each choice is key to maintaining happiness, controlling debt, and improving your settlement's features.
Citizen Request Choices:
A Grand Day Out
- Endorse: +4 - 5% Happiness and increased settlement debt.
- Deny: -2% Happiness, no increase to settlement debt.
A Glorious Expedition
- Endorse: Settlers return with items or currency (units or nanites) at the cost of -2 Population and increased settlement debt.
- Deny: No impact to overview stats or settlement features.
Citizen Dispute Choices:
Contested Ownership
- Choice 1 (left option): Adds the Hostile spy suspected settlement feature.
- Choice 2 (right option): Adds the Hostile spy suspected settlement feature and decreases productivity.
Criminal Enterprise
- Choice 1 (left option): Reduces settlement debt.
- Choice 2 (right option): Adds the Enemy spy detected and Atmosphere of suspicion settlement features.
Faulty Goods
- Choice 1 (left option): Adds the Hostile spy detected settlement feature.
- Choice 2 (right option): Adds the Atmosphere of suspicion settlement feature.
Relational Difficulties
- Choice 1 (left option): No impact to overview stats or settlement features.
- Choice 2 (right option): No impact to overview stats or settlement features.
New Arrival Choices:
A Good Neighbour
- Choice 1 (left option): Adds a random positive feature if you accept technology, adds valuable material if you accept gift.
- Choice 2 (right option): No impact to overview stats or settlement features.
A Mysterious Warning
- Choice 1 (left option): Adds a Blessed positive feature if you heed the warning, or directly contributes to happiness if you don’t require the feature, also increases settlement debt.
- Choice 2 (right option): Adds a Cursed negative feature if you don’t need the warning, also increases maintenance cost.
A Stranger In Need
- Choice 1 (left option): Increases standing with the alien race associated with your settlement, also increases settlement debt.
- Choice 2 (right option): Decreases standing with the alien race associated with your settlement, also adds a Cursed negative settlement feature.
An Unexpected Guest
- Choice 1 (left option): Adds a random positive settlement feature and +1 to population, can also increase or decrease maintenance cost depending on guest.
- Choice 2 (right option): No impact to overview stats or settlement features.
Friendly Business
- Choice 1 (left option): Adds a random positive settlement feature, also increases settlement debt.
- Choice 2 (right option): No impact to overview stats or settlement features.
Policy Decisions:
Fiscal Opportunities
- Tax: Increased productivity at the cost of -2% citizen happiness.
- Don’t tax: Decreased productivity but +2% citizen happiness.
Market Regulation
- Ban: Increased productivity at the cost of -2% citizen happiness.
- Don’t ban: Decreased productivity but +2% citizen happiness.
Bettering the Settlement and Improving Our Lives
These decisions generally have positive outcomes, sometimes requiring an initial fee.
- Automated pipe network: Reduced maintenance cost (Bettering the Settlement).
- Fund vital maintenance: Reduced maintenance cost (Bettering the Settlement).
- Fund productivity improvements: Increased productivity (Bettering the Settlement).
- Fund welfare measures: Increased happiness (Bettering the Settlement).
- Inspiring stimulation gas: Increased productivity (Bettering the Settlement).
- Research additional facilities: Increased productivity (Improving Our Lives).
- Research camouflage measures: Decreased sentinel alert level (Improving Our Lives).
- Research commercial innovation: Increased productivity (Improving Our Lives).
- Research farming technology: Reduced maintenance cost (Improving Our Lives).
- Research housing tech: Increased population (Improving Our Lives).
- Research industrial tech: Increased productivity (Improving Our Lives).
- Research leisure technology: Increased happiness (Improving Our Lives).
- Research maintenance tech: Reduced maintenance cost (Improving Our Lives).
